> With Record Changes and Show Changes enabled, several small problems occur,
> I think all due to deleted text treated as if it has not been deleted.
> 
> One example is if you delete text after the leading capital of a word and
> insert other text with the first letter of the new word capitalised: if you
> trigger auto complete, your leading capital is changed to lower case.
> E.g. Changing The into She will result in she:
>  The longed for ->
>  She longed for -> (S replacing T)
>  she longed for (Writer changes S to s because it saw: "TShe ")

Seeing as two people could not reproduce it and I could, I will try to clarify
the steps.

1. Write The longed for
2. Turn on change tracking from Edit - Track Changes - Record
3. Use Backspace to delete "The"
4. Move the cursor after "T" in the deleted "The"
5. Type She and hit Space
